Game of Thrones actress Esme Bianco has spoken out about her past relationship with Marilyn Manson claiming that the musician sexually and physically abused her.
In an interview with New York Magazine‘s The Cut, the actress revealed that her relationship with Manson went from being a “massive role model who really helped me through some incredibly dark and difficult times as a teenager” to a “monster who almost destroyed me and almost destroyed so many women.”
Bianco started her relationship with Manson in 2009. During their time together, she alleged that Manson assaulted her without consent during a music video shoot, chased her around their apartment with an ax and set strict sex rules for her.
“I basically felt like a prisoner,” she revealed. “I came and went at his pleasure. Who I spoke to was completely controlled by him. I called my family hiding in the closet.”
In the past, Bianco had spoken out about being a survivor of domestic abuse but did not name her abuser until now.
Bianco is now among dozens of other woman who have come forward accusing Manson of abuse. Last week, Westworld’s Evan Rachel Wood accused Manson of abuse when they were in a relationship.
Hours after the allegations, Manson was dropped by his record label, Loma Vista Recordings for the allegations against him.
